D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
Develop personalized treatment plans for early learners according to the Thrive Behavior Centers Treatment Model, incorporating measurable goals.
Analyze client needs using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) science, medical necessity, parental input, evaluations, and behavior assessments.
Set treatment goals based on clients' current skills, progress, and behaviors hindering learning or posing risks.
Create skill acquisition goals and Behavior Intervention Plans tailored to clients' core deficits and diagnosis of Autism Spectrum Disorder.
Design parent training goals emphasizing ABA principles and practical application.
Utilize assessment tools to evaluate client progress and meet funding requirements.
Provide ongoing case management tailored to individual client needs.
Supervise Behavior Technicians to ensure client progress, assess intervention effectiveness, and update protocols.
Adjust goals and protocols based on client response to interventions.
Ensure clients are in the least restrictive learning environment possible.
Provide timely program modifications, progress updates, and insurance reports.
Deliver direct ABA therapy and assist with clients' physical and personal care needs.
Train and supervise Behavior Technicians and interns in ABA principles and techniques.
Assess and ensure competency in therapeutic skills and client engagement.
Provide parent education and support, addressing concerns with evidence-based information.
Offer referrals, resources, and effective communication to support families.
Conduct regular parent training sessions and progress updates.
